Analysis

The most recent figure for ipcc agriculture — emissions (co2eq) from ch4 in Gambia is 899.14 kt, measured in 2023.

That represents a change of up 13.8% on the previous year and down 11.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, ipcc agriculture — emissions (co2eq) from ch4 in Gambia peaked at 1,188 kt in 2010 and was at its lowest, 340.93 kt, in 1961.

That places Gambia 134th out of 225 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 63 years of available data.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
